World of Darkness manual, screenshots from March playtest leaked

World of Darkness leaks have appeared online a couple weeks after the news of its cancellation was announced by CCP.

The leak was posted on Reddit, and consists of the game's handbook which came from a March 2014 playtest. Through the link you will find 33 pages of details and screenshots.

On of the main takeaways from the leak is details surrounding permanent death in the vampire MMO.

This could occur from the loss of Humanity due to chaotically running about the place doing things one shouldn't. Acting like sub-human would get players killed and Diablerized, which would send a players soul back to their house to respawn.

Those who died with Humanity intact could respawn - but is you lost all shred of it, you would have to start a new character.

There's plenty more information through the link as well as early development screenshots.

World of Darkness was announced back in 2006 and was in development since 2008.

The MMO was based on the Vampire: The Masquerade IPand at one point had 70 people working on the title.
